List of Women's T20 Challenge Players
The following is a complete list of cricketers who have played in the Women's T20 Challenge, listed by team. The competition featured three sides — Supernovsas, Trailblazers, and Velocity — that participated between 2018 and 2022.
Supernovas
Supernovas were an Indian cricket team that used to play Women's Twenty20 cricket in the Women's T20 Challenge.[1] The team played seven Women's Twenty20 matches between 2019 and 2022,[2] having previously played a one-off match without WT20 status in 2018.[3] Seasons given are first and last seasons; the player did not necessarily play in all the intervening seasons.

Trailblazers
Trailblazers were an Indian cricket team that used to play Women's Twenty20 cricket in the Women's T20 Challenge.[4] The team played seven Women's Twenty20 matches between 2019 and 2022,[5] having previously played a one-off match without WT20 status.[6] Seasons given are first and last seasons; the player did not necessarily play in all the intervening seasons.
